Top Five Places to Visit

  1. Mark Twain House and Museum - Hartford, CT: A visit to the Mark Twain House and Museum is an absolute must. Immerse yourself in the world of one of America's greatest writers. Explore the stunning Victorian Gothic mansion where Twain lived and wrote many of his iconic works. With its beautifully preserved interiors and fascinating exhibits, this museum offers a unique glimpse into the life of a literary legend.

  2. Yale University Art Gallery - New Haven, CT: When in New Haven, make sure to stop by the Yale University Art Gallery. It houses a vast collection of art spanning centuries and continents. From ancient Egyptian artifacts to modern masterpieces, this museum will captivate art enthusiasts and history buffs alike. Admission is free, making it an ideal stop for budget travelers.

  3. Liberty State Park - Jersey City, NJ: Begin your Jersey adventure at the magnificent Liberty State Park. Take in breathtaking views of the Manhattan skyline and visit the iconic Empty Sky 9/11 Memorial. Embark on a scenic stroll along the waterfront or pack a picnic and relax amidst the park's green spaces. Liberty State Park offers a wonderful blend of natural beauty and historical significance.

  4. Princeton University - Princeton, NJ: A visit to Princeton University is not just for prospective students. This prestigious Ivy League institution boasts stunning architecture and charming campus grounds. Take a leisurely walk around the campus, admire the Gothic-style buildings, and soak in the atmosphere of intellectual excellence. Don't forget to stop by the Princeton University Art Museum, which houses an impressive collection of art and artifacts.

  5. Asbury Park Boardwalk - Asbury Park, NJ: No road trip is complete without a visit to the beach, and Asbury Park is the perfect spot to unwind. Stroll along the vibrant boardwalk, lined with shops, restaurants, and entertainment venues. Explore the vintage arcade, relax on the sandy beach, or catch a concert at the famous Stone Pony venue. Asbury Park offers a mix of seaside charm and lively entertainment.

Points of Interest Recommendations

  • While visiting the Mark Twain House and Museum, be sure to take a walk around the adjoining Nook Farm neighborhood, once home to many writers, including Harriet Beecher Stowe. The picturesque streets make for a delightful stroll.
  • After exploring the Yale University Art Gallery, take a stroll around the Yale campus itself. Marvel at the impressive architecture, visit the majestic Sterling Memorial Library, and soak in the vibrant energy of this historic educational institution.
  • At Liberty State Park, don't miss the opportunity to take a ferry to the Statue of Liberty and Ellis Island. Get up close to Lady Liberty herself and learn about the millions of immigrants who passed through Ellis Island on their journey to America.
  • In Princeton, make time for a visit to McCarter Theatre Center, a renowned performing arts venue that showcases a variety of productions throughout the year. Catching a show here is a great way to experience the vibrant arts scene in the area.
  • Asbury Park is famous for its vibrant music scene, so be sure to check the concert schedule during your visit. Catching a live performance by a local artist or a renowned band will make your beachfront experience all the more memorable.
